Once upon a time I tried to read The Dark Tower series but was disappointed because I couldn't get into it and lost interest. I love the universe that Stephen King's stories inhabit, even in a seemingly unconnected story such as Hearts in Atlantis there is still a reference to The Dark Tower which could be easily missed for those unfamiliar with the story.

I was hoping the proposed film / tv franchise based around these books might capture my interest but the film fails on many levels. Firstly I think it was a mistake to begin 4 books in, there are so many unanswered questions for those unfamiliar with this universe that l left the film feeling unsatisfied. They weren't unanswered questions that left me longing for a sequel, they instead left me confused regarding several plot points. I think Tom Taylor was good as Jake Chambers, Idris Elba was fairly bland as The Gunslinger and Matthew McConaughey disappointed as The Man in Black which is a massive shame because I was hoping for more of the sinister and creepy potential he showed on bad guy duties in Killer Joe. The film was ok but instantly forgettable and didn't leave me longing for a sequel.
